Clients can utilize the law to fight for their immediate interests, and to protect their future interests. In most instances, we expect to be present to take advantage of that future protection or risk management….with one exception.

Estate planning is done so that upon our death, we can provide instructions as to our wishes – whether it’s allocation of assets or guardianship of our dependents. Unfortunately, we can’t be there to ensure those directions are properly followed, so it’s critical that our instructions are documented in a thoughtful, clear and legally binding manner.
